Denbergloss gray aviation antistatic
Two-component polyurethane antistatic paint, wear-resistant, discharges static electricity
Antistatic electrically conductive paint

Denbergloss gray aviation antistatic www.denber-paints.co.il
Characteristics:
- A high-quality electrical conductor that causes an antistatic electrical discharge that is created during movement and friction.
- Excellent adhesion to aviation aluminum parts, plastic, PVC, and most infrastructures.
- Resistant to outdoor conditions.
- Resistant to severe abrasion at high speed of dust, sand, rain, hail, etc.
- and resistant to UV radiation
- Highly flexible paint.
- High hardness and resistance to mechanical blows and scratches.
- Low electrical resistance, high conductivity for abnormal, high and low electrical currents.
- Two-component, for professional use.
- Resistant to high inrush currents such as lightning as well as differences in the intensity of electric currents.
- A minimum layer thickness of 50 microns is required to obtain quality conduction of 0.01-100 kilo ohms.
Uses:
- Painting airplane and helicopter blades.
- Exterior and interior painting of electronic equipment and plastic cases for all types of electronic/electrical equipment.
- For grounding sensitive electronic equipment.
- For grounding lightning or voltage intrusions.
- To shield electrical and RF cables.

Technical data:
- Theoretical coverage – 1 liter per 10 square meters (wet layer 100 microns).
- Flexibility – 1 mm (sheen)
- Density – 1.3-1.6 gm/cm 3
- Viscosity – 2-3 sec (HAAKE)
- Stiffness – 10 Dg (Ericsson)
- Hardness – 84 Shore A
- Recommended layer thickness – 40-50 dry microns.
- The amount of conductive materials: 25-50%
- Amount of solids – 50-70%
- Adhesion – B5 (3359-78 ASTM D-)
- Resistance – a strip 10 cm long and 1 cm wide and 100 microns thick dry – 1-3 kilo ohms
- Recommended number of layers – at least 5, to obtain a dry thickness of 200 microns and more for abrasion resistance of the aircraft blades in outdoor conditions.
Color:
- Gray 36270 ST. 595-. standard
- Other shades on order.
Gloss:
- Matt. % 7 >
Dilution:
- In thinner D-11 up to 35% by volume to obtain a thinness suitable for uniform spraying without leaks.
- Airless – thinning up to 10% nozzle 0.015″

Area preparation:
- Thorough cleaning of dust, grease, dirt and loose paint.
- It is recommended to go over the surface with a cloth dipped in thinner or high-quality alcohol to ensure an area free of grease. For heavy greasy dirt, use degreaser M for high-quality degreasing.
- Rubbing with glass wool to remove grains and blowing with air pressure if the surface is particularly bad for example faded is used.
Primary color:
- Usually there is no need, if there is no adhesion of the paint to the infrastructure, the factory should be consulted about a suitable foundation or preparation of an unusual area.
- For exposed aluminum – repairable aviation foundation. Dunbargloss jet primer, chromate-free or strontium chromate white aviation primer epoxy.
Packing:
- 3.4+1.6 = 5 liters.
Storage:
- In a cool and shady place at room temperature.
- Make sure lids are tightly closed.
Shelf Life:
- 24 months in the original packaging – Part A.
- The difficulty – part B – 12 months.
